wiki:GoogleSummerofCode2007

Version 7 (modified by perry, 17 years ago) (diff)

--

Google Summer of Code 2007

This is the ideas page for pjsip application to Google Summer of Code 2007. We have submitted our application and awaiting the result on 14 March 2007.

Ideas

  • Python softphone
  • Video support (PC/desktop, mobile/PDA, or both)
  • VoIP quality gauge
    • The need: From time to time, the conversation quality degrades and the reasons are most often unknown.
    • The solution: Gauge that measure the VoIP quality and supply the information needed to know why the conversation is so poor. (or excellent :-).
    • The gauge will measure:
      • Packet loss
      • Jitter
      • Echo
      • Route information
      • Situation at the other end
    • The gauge will be based on pjsip project “dq” command and will be skinned using Python GUI.
    • The GUI will display several analog gauges with Red/Yellow/Green? areas to display poor/acceptable/good conditions.
  • Symbian SIP client (GUI)
  • Windows Mobile Smartphone SIP client (GUI)
  • Support for RPID (Rich Presence information data format)
  • MSRP support (Message session relay protocol)
  • SIP file transfer
  • Bindings for other languages (Ruby, C#, PHP, Perl, and so on)

Students are also welcome to suggest projects.

Mentors

  • Benny Prijono
  • Perry Ismangil
  • ... recruitment in progress ...

Students

Will be selected from applicants via Google Summer of Code site, starting 15 March 2007. Please read the advice for students and also the FAQ